.free-gift-block{padding:1.5rem;background:#faf6ed;margin-bottom:2rem}.free-gift-wrapper{display:flex;align-items:flex-start;gap:1.5rem}.free-gift-image{position:relative;flex:0 0 100px}.free-gift-image img{width:100%;border-radius:4px}.gift-badge{position:absolute;top:-8px;left:-8px;background:#e63946;color:#fff;font-size:.7rem;font-weight:700;padding:2px 6px;border-radius:4px;text-transform:uppercase}.gift-title{font-size:1.2rem;font-weight:600;margin:0 0 .25rem;color:#2a2a2a}.gift-subtitle{color:#555;font-size:.9rem;margin-bottom:1rem}.gift-selects{display:flex;flex-wrap:wrap;gap:1rem}.gift-selects select{padding:.5rem .75rem;font-size:.9rem;width:100%}.free-gift-cart-block{padding:0 var(--drawer-body-padding-inline) 0 var(--drawer-body-padding-inline)}.breville-gift-banner{display:flex;align-items:center;gap:12px;margin-bottom:16px;background:var(--background-color-gift);padding:12px 16px;border-radius:8px}.breville-gift-banner__icon{aspect-ratio:1/1;height:var(--icon-size);object-fit:contain}.breville-gift-banner__title{font-weight:600;font-size:16px}.breville-gift-banner__text{font-size:14px;color:#555}.free-gift-wrapper{display:flex;gap:1.4rem;padding:1.6rem;background:var(--color-background-secondary, #f6f3ef);border-radius:8px;margin:1.6rem 0}.free-gift-image{position:relative;width:110px;flex-shrink:0}.free-gift-image img{width:100%;border-radius:6px;display:block}.free-gift-tag{position:absolute;top:-6px;left:-6px;background:var(--color-accent, #ca3b2f);color:#fff;padding:4px 10px;font-size:11px;font-weight:600;border-radius:4px;text-transform:uppercase}.free-gift-title{margin:0 0 6px;font-weight:600}.free-gift-text{margin:0 0 1rem;opacity:.75}.free-gift-selects select{width:100%;padding:.8rem;border-radius:6px;border:1px solid var(--color-border, #d1d1d1);margin-bottom:1rem}.add-gift-btn{margin-top:.4rem}
/*# sourceMappingURL=/cdn/shop/t/215/assets/free-gift.css.map */
